Highlights
- Household income in Atlanta, is 46% more than it is in Jacksonville and is 0% above the National Average.
- Jacksonville unemployment rate is 5.6%.
- Atlanta unemployment rate is 5.3%.

Economy
 Jacksonville, NCAtlanta, GAUnited States
 Unemployment Rate5.6%5.3%6.0%
 Recent Job Growth1.0%2.9%1.6%
 Future Job Growth27.3%46.8%33.5%
 Sales Taxes7.0%8.9%6.2%
 Income Taxes5.3%5.8%4.6%
 Income per Cap.$24,879$54,466$37,638
 Household Income$47,483$69,164$69,021
 Family Median Income$51,154$93,051$85,028
